NO ILS AUTOTUNE AFTER UPDATE

Recommended Posts

Hi,

 

I have updated to the latest T7 200/300 updates and now both types don't auto tune the ILS frequencies when the ILS Approach is selected on the arrivals page. By the way, this all worked as advertised before the last update.

 

I have removed the previous installation of both T7 versions as per instructions via the CP for a clean install. Just "PARK" is now displayed where the ils freq/with a small park would normally be on the NAVRAD page. Needless to say I am at a loss - no idea why it suddenly does not work. The locations checked so far is OMDB (FlyTampa) and OTHH (TaxiToGate). I always load the Long panel state when prepping for a flight. I have the latest scenery files and AIRAC data installed in all products.

 

Any ideas?

Hi, Don

 

First, a question:  Are you starting directly from the Long Panel State, or are you starting with  your own previously saved flight (that may have been started from the Long Panel State)?  If so, your saved situation-with-panel-state may have been corrupted.  So try starting with an unmodified, PMDG-supplied panel state (such as Long Panel State).

 

Second, a suggestion:  Since the problem happens with the 777 but not the NGX, try backing up and deleting ARPT_RWY.dat in FSX/PMDG/Navdata folder.  It is used by the 777 but not the NGX.  It is not part of the Airac.  It will rebuild when you reload the 777.
